About this Event
This interactive, hands-on workshop is designed to bring together researchers from academia and industry to explore how emerging AI approaches can transform chemical research and innovation. Whether you are new to these technologies or already experimenting with them, this event will provide both practical skills and a collaborative space to shape future applications.
Why attend?
Participants will gain:
- Hands-on experience with RAG models and agentic AI systems, guided by experts
- A practical understanding of real-world challenges when applying these tools to chemistry
- Opportunities to collaborate across disciplines, connecting early-career researchers, academics, and industry professionals
- The chance to co-develop ideas and proposals with clear industrial relevance
Who Should Attend:
This workshop is open to researchers across academia and industry who are interested in applying AI to chemical science.
We particularly encourage:
- PhD students
- Postdoctoral researchers
- Early Career Independent Academic
- Principal Investigators and industry professionals to join strategic discussions shaping future challenges and collaborations
What you’ll gain:
The day combines practical training with collaborative innovation:
- A hands-on RAG workshop, delivered by Data Revival
- A hackathon session focused on building AI agents for chemistry
- A sandpit session for PIs and industry to define challenges, methodologies, and collaborative opportunities
- Structured discussions to develop clear, proposal-ready ideas with defined outcomes and teams
